What are the most common Dodge repair issues you see in Fort Davis due to local driving conditions?

Given Fort Davis's high-desert climate and proximity to mountainous roads like the Davis Mountains Scenic Loop, we frequently address suspension wear, brake issues from steep descents, and cooling system problems exacerbated by dust and temperature swings. Rams and Durangos used for local ranching or towing also commonly need transmission and driveline service.

How do I find a quality, trustworthy Dodge repair shop in the Fort Davis area?

Look for a shop with certified technicians experienced with Dodge/Chrysler vehicles and positive local word-of-mouth. In a smaller community like Fort Davis, a reputable shop will have a history of serving area ranchers and residents, and should be transparent about diagnostics, often using specialized tools for modern Dodge electronics.

Are repair costs for Dodges higher in Fort Davis compared to bigger Texas cities?

While labor rates may be competitive, parts availability can sometimes lead to longer wait times and slightly higher costs due to our remote location, necessitating shipping from Odessa or El Paso. Building a relationship with a local shop for preventative maintenance can help avoid costly emergency repairs when parts are not on hand.

When should I seek immediate service for my Dodge in Fort Davis?

Seek immediate service for warning lights like "Service 4WD" if you rely on it for unpaved ranch roads, or for overheating warnings given the long distances between services on highways like TX-118. Unusual steering or brake noises before navigating mountain passes also warrant prompt inspection for safety.

What local considerations should Dodge owners know about for maintenance in Fort Davis?

The dusty environment demands more frequent air filter and cabin filter changes. It's also critical to monitor tire condition and alignment due to rough county roads, and ensure your cooling system is robust for summer heat. Schedule check-ups before long trips, as the nearest dealership or specialized service is over an hour away in Alpine or Fort Stockton.
